Buying a New Construction Home
Pros of Buying New Construction
Customization: One of the most significant advantages of purchasing a new construction home is the opportunity to customize it to your liking. You can often choose finishes, fixtures, and layout options to suit your style and needs.
Modern Amenities: New construction homes typically come with the latest in energy-efficient features, technology, and design trends. This can result in lower utility bills and a more comfortable living environment.
Warranty: New homes often come with warranties that cover structural and mechanical components, providing peace of mind for homeowners.
Community Amenities: In Fields, new construction communities often include planned amenities such as parks, trails, and recreational facilities, enhancing your quality of life.
No Immediate Repairs: With a new home, you won't have to worry about immediate repairs or renovations, allowing you to move in and enjoy your space without the hassle of fixing things up.
Cons of Buying New Construction
Higher Cost: New construction homes tend to have a higher upfront cost compared to resale properties due to the premium for brand-new features and customization.
Delays: Construction timelines can be subject to delays due to various factors, potentially leading to a longer wait before you can move in.
Limited Established Neighborhood: New construction communities may lack the mature trees, landscaping, and established character found in older neighborhoods.
Buying a Resale Property
Pros of Buying a Resale Property
Lower Initial Cost: Resale properties often have a lower purchase price compared to new construction homes with similar square footage.
Mature Landscaping: Older neighborhoods may offer mature trees and landscaping, providing a more established and charming atmosphere.
Proven Quality: Resale homes have stood the test of time, which can give you confidence in their construction and durability.
Quick Move-In: With a resale property, you can often move in faster since the home is already built and ready for occupancy.
Cons of Buying a Resale Property
Limited Customization: Resale homes may require renovations or updates to meet your specific needs and design preferences, which can be time-consuming and costly.
Potential Maintenance: Older homes may require more maintenance and repairs, which could increase your ongoing expenses.
Outdated Features: Resale homes may have outdated fixtures, appliances, or insulation, resulting in higher utility costs and less energy efficiency.
